Description Arro is an AI-powered research assistant meticulously designed for product teams to centralize, analyze, and synthesize large volumes of customer feedback. It transforms raw, unstructured data from diverse sources into clear, actionable intelligence, automating the extraction of key insights, sentiment, and trends. This empowers product managers, UX researchers, and customer success teams to make faster, data-driven decisions, leading to improved product development and enhanced user experiences at scale. Layerx AI is a comprehensive, end-to-end AI data management platform specifically designed for Computer Vision (CV) teams. It streamlines the entire data lifecycle, from intelligent data collection and efficient annotation to robust model training, deployment, and ongoing evaluation. By unifying critical MLOps components and leveraging active learning, Layerx AI empowers teams to accelerate CV model development, improve data quality, and reduce operational complexities.
What It Does Arro acts as a centralized hub, ingesting customer feedback from various channels like support tickets, app reviews, and communication platforms. Its AI engine then processes this data, identifying common themes, sentiment, and emerging trends. This allows teams to quickly understand customer needs and pain points without extensive manual review. This platform centralizes and manages all computer vision data, providing tools for versioning, search, and quality control. It integrates advanced annotation capabilities with active learning strategies to optimize data labeling efforts. Furthermore, Layerx AI offers MLOps functionalities for experiment tracking, model registry, deployment, and performance monitoring, ensuring a seamless and reproducible workflow for CV projects.
